Hensoldt AG
Hensoldt AG is a German defense technology company that designs and produces sensor systems for defense, security, and commercial applications, generating revenue primarily through product sales and long-term contracts.

Hensoldt AG's capital structure is characterized by a high debt-to-equity ratio of 1.62, indicating a significant reliance on debt financing. The company holds 1.1 billion EUR in cash and equivalents, but this is offset by 1.3 billion EUR in long-term debt, resulting in a net cash position of -200 million EUR. The current ratio of 1.81 suggests the company has sufficient short-term assets to cover its liabilities, but the negative operating cash flow of -80 million EUR raises concerns about its ability to service debt without external financing.
Profitability metrics are weak, with a return on equity of -1.88% and a return on assets of -0.39%, both significantly below the industry median for Aerospace & Defense firms. The company reported a net loss of 15 million EUR and an operating loss of 8 million EUR, reflecting challenges in cost control and revenue generation. Gross profit of 59 million EUR on 329 million EUR in revenue yields a gross margin of 17.9%, which is in line with the industry but insufficient to cover operating expenses.
Geographically, Hensoldt's revenue is concentrated in Germany and other European markets, with limited exposure to emerging economies. The company's business is heavily dependent on government contracts, particularly from the German Ministry of Defense, which accounts for a significant portion of its revenue. This concentration increases vulnerability to shifts in defense budgets and geopolitical tensions.
